>>What are the differences between the Hyatt and the "tweaked" Corbitt crafty?
>
>Different compiler

I also make some changes (and possibly break things in the process).  For
instance, I change cluster size from 600 to 5000 so that I can handle very large
PGN files.  I also change file specifications from 100 characters to
FILENAME_MAX characters in length.  This is necessary becuase my tablebase files
are strewn all over and are configured differently on different machines.  I
have a set of macros that makes several hundred changes to the source.

So caveat emptor.  No guarantees that it won't do something evil.
